2026 Noonan Excelsior Award

Lacny and Pionke Honored

This post was contributed by a community member.
Andrew Lacny and Graysen Pionke, 2026 Noonan Excelsior Award (Cherry Hill Studio)


Noonan Elementary Academy is an independent Catholic school in Mokena serving preschool through 8th grade. They would like to congratulate Andrew Lacny of Mokena, who will be attending Lincoln-Way Central High School this fall and Graysen Pionke of Orland Park, who will be attending Benet Academy this fall, on earning the 2026 Noonan Excelsior Award.
The Noonan Excelsior Award is given to those 8th-grade graduates who earn Gold Honor Roll all four quarters in 5th, 6th, 7th, and 8th grades. Gold Honor Roll is held by those students who received all A's, 93% or higher, in every subject.
Congratulations to the Lacny and Pionke families.
